Sourcing guidance for Hdmi Matrix Switcher

What are the key technical specifications to consider when selecting an HDMI Matrix Switcher for commercial use?

When sourcing for B2B applications, prioritize bandwidth and resolution support. Ensure the device supports at least HDMI 2.0b or HDMI 2.1 for 4K@60Hz or 8K@60Hz requirements. Key features should include EDID management (to ensure source-display compatibility), HDCP 2.2/2.3 compliance for protected content, and Chroma Subsampling of 4:4:4 for uncompressed color depth. For large-scale installations, look for seamless switching technology to eliminate black screens during transitions.

How do I evaluate the scalability and integration capabilities of a matrix switcher?

Professional buyers should look for modular designs (e.g., 8x8, 16x16, or 32x32) that allow for future expansion. Integration is critical; ensure the unit supports RS232, IP/LAN control, and IR remote for compatibility with central control systems like Crestron or Control4. If the installation covers long distances, prioritize switchers with HDBaseT or HDMI over IP outputs to transmit signals up to 70-100 meters without signal degradation.

What compliance standards are mandatory for importing HDMI Matrix Switchers into international markets?

To avoid customs issues, verify that the supplier provides CE, FCC, and RoHS certifications. Specifically for HDMI products, ensure the manufacturer is an HDMI Adopter to avoid intellectual property disputes. For power safety, the internal or external power adapters must meet UL (USA), UKCA (UK), or CCC (China) standards depending on the destination country.

What are the common usage scenarios for high-end HDMI Matrix Switchers?

These devices are essential in Command and Control Centers, Corporate Boardrooms, and Digital Signage networks. They are also widely used in Sports Bars and Hospitality venues where multiple sources (satellite boxes, media players) need to be routed to various displays independently. For Education and Training centers, look for units that support Audio Embedding/De-embedding to connect to external PA systems.

Cross-Border Procurement & Risk Management for AV Equipment

How can I mitigate the risk of receiving defective electronic components in a bulk order?

Implement a strict multi-stage inspection process. Request a Pre-Shipment Inspection (PSI) by a third-party agency to verify functional testing of every port, heat dissipation stability, and firmware version consistency. What strategies should be used when negotiating with AV hardware suppliers?

Focus on Total Cost of Ownership (TCO) rather than just the unit price. Negotiate for extended warranties (2-3 years) and the inclusion of spare modular cards or power units. For high-volume orders, request OEM/ODM customization such as custom firmware splash screens or branded chassis, which adds value to your resale. Always clarify Incoterms (typically FOB or DAP) to avoid hidden logistics costs.

What are the best practices for shipping sensitive electronic equipment internationally?

HDMI Matrix Switchers contain sensitive PCB boards; insist on Anti-static (ESD) packaging and double-walled corrugated boxes with high-density foam inserts. For sea freight, ensure moisture-proof desiccant bags are included in the master cartons. If shipping to the US or EU, ensure the Harmonized System (HS) Code (typically 8543.70) is correctly declared to ensure accurate duty calculation and smooth customs clearance.
